Tax Advisory - M&A Senior Associate

As an M&A Senior Associate in our Tax Advisory practice, you will be part of a team working hand in hand with our clients to help them navigate the dynamic tax challenges associated with mergers and acquisitions. You won’t work on compliance and returns here! Instead, you will tackle a variety of complex projects related to tax advisory, business transactions, and strategy.  

 

While much of your day-to-day work as a Senior Associate will involve supporting the team through client engagements (think conducting research, developing presentation materials, and managing project timelines), you will quickly develop a strong advisory toolkit by regularly interfacing with clients, digging deep into their problems in real-time, and delivering ongoing thought partnership. With experienced leaders to guide you along the way – including a dedicated performance advisor – we are invested in accelerating your growth.


Who You Are:
  • Bachelor’s or Master’s in Accounting or Taxation
  • Minimum 3 years of experience in tax compliance or advisory/consulting 
  • You have a passion for developing client relationships and an appetite for building new skills
  • You get the job done and have fun doing it 
  • You thrive in an ever-changing, dynamic work environment
  • You are a self-starter who readily identifies problems and instinctively looks for solutions
  • You demonstrate critical thinking, analytical rigor, and strong written and verbal communication skills
  • You enjoy participating in internal and external company initiatives such as community service, training, recruiting, and firm events
  • You have the ability and desire to travel as required based on client location


What You’ll Do:
  • Conduct research and analysis related to a variety of M&A tax advisory, transactions, and strategic issues
  • Use tax technical knowledge to perform buy- and sell-side due diligence and assist in developing tax-efficient acquisition and divestment structures
  • Develop reports, presentations, and other client-facing deliverables
  • Collaborate with project team to manage workstreams and ensure deadlines are met
  • Provide coaching and guidance to junior team members


$80,000 - $150,000 a year
The expected pay range for this position is $80,000 - $ 150,000 (exclusive of bonus, equity, or benefits for which this role may be eligible). This range takes into account a variety of factors that are considered in making individual compensation decisions including but not limited to experience and training; skill sets; licensure and certifications; location and other business and organizational needs; and applicable laws.
